免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app内打包app

在移动应用开发中,有时候需要将多个应用程序打包成一个应用程序,这个过程就被称为app内打包app。在这篇文章中,我们将介绍app内打包app的原理以及详细的操作步骤。

一、app内打包app的原理

app内打包app的原理很简单,就是将多个应用程序打包成一个应用程序,并在打包后的应用程序中添加一个菜单,让用户可以选择要运行的应用程序。

具体来说,打包过程包括以下几个步骤:

1. 将多个应用程序的代码打包成一个单独的应用程序。

2. 在打包后的应用程序中添加一个菜单,让用户可以选择要运行的应用程序。

3. 将打包后的应用程序发布到应用商店或者通过其他方式进行分发。

二、app内打包app的操作步骤

下面我们将介绍如何进行app内打包app的操作步骤。

1. 创建一个新的应用程序项目

首先,我们需要创建一个新的应用程序项目,并将需要打包的应用程序代码添加到该项目中。这个过程与普通的应用程序开发过程类似,只不过需要将多个应用程序的代码添加到同一个项目中。

2. 添加一个菜单

在打包后的应用程序中,我们需要添加一个菜单,让用户可以选择要运行的应用程序。这个菜单可以是一个简单的列表,或者是一个带有图标的网格视图。

在iOS中,我们可以使用UITabBarController或者UINavigationController来实现这个菜单。在Android中,我们可以使用TabLayout或者NavigationView来实现这个菜单。

3. 配置应用程序

在打包后的应用程序中,我们需要配置每个子应用程序的信息,包括应用程序名称、图标、启动图片等等。这些信息可以在应用程序的配置文件中进行配置。

4. 测试应用程序

在打包前,我们需要对每个子应用程序进行测试,确保它们能够正常运行。如果有任何问题,需要及时进行修复。

5. 打包应用程序

在所有子应用程序都经过测试并且没有问题之后,我们可以开始打包应用程序了。打包的过程包括编译、打包、签名等等步骤。具体的打包过程会根据不同的平台和开发工具而有所不同。

6. 发布应用程序

最后,我们需要将打包后的应用程序发布到应用商店或者通过其他方式进行分发。在发布前,我们需要确保应用程序符合平台和应用商店的规定,并且没有违反任何法律法规。

三、总结

app内打包app是一种将多个应用程序打包成一个应用程序的方法,可以为用户提供更加便捷的使用体验。在打包过程中,我们需要注意每个子应用程序的配置和测试,确保它们能够正常运行。同时,在发布应用程序前,我们也需要遵守平台和应用商店的规定,确保应用程序符合法律法规。


相关知识:
html5打包apk工具
HTML5是一种用于构建Web页面和应用程序的标准技术。与传统的本地应用程序相比,HTML5应用程序具有跨平台、易于开发和维护、可扩展性强等优点。因此,越来越多的开发者选择使用HTML5来开发应用程序。但是,HTML5应用程序在移动设备上的性能和用户体验并
2023-04-06
系统开发app
移动应用程序(App)是现代生活中不可或缺的一部分,为用户提供了各种各样的功能,例如社交媒体、游戏、工具和商务应用。为了开发一个功能强大的移动应用程序,需要遵循一系列步骤和最佳实践。在这篇文章中,我们将介绍系统开发app的原理和详细过程。第一步:需求分析在
2023-04-06
h5集成到这些app
HTML5是一种基于web的技术,它可以在不同的设备上运行,包括移动设备和桌面设备。因此,很多应用程序都采用了HTML5技术来实现跨平台的开发。在这篇文章中,我们将介绍一些集成了HTML5技术的应用程序。1. FacebookFacebook是世界上最大的
2023-04-06
vue项目套打包成app
Vue是一款流行的JavaScript框架,适用于构建单页面应用程序(SPA)。在开发过程中,我们通常使用npm运行项目,使用webpack打包项目。但是,有时候我们需要将Vue项目打包成移动应用程序,以便在移动设备上运行。在本文中,我们将介绍如何将Vue
2023-04-06
地址打包apk
地址打包APK是指将Android应用程序打包成一个APK文件,以便在Android设备上安装和运行。在Android应用程序开发中,地址打包APK是非常重要的一个步骤,因为只有将应用程序打包成APK文件,才能将其安装到Android设备上。地址打包APK
2023-04-06
html打包成html
将多个HTML文件打包成一个HTML文件可以大大简化网站的管理和维护。这种技术叫做HTML打包或者HTML合并。本文将介绍HTML打包的原理和详细过程。一、HTML打包原理HTML打包的原理是将多个HTML文件合并成一个HTML文件,通过链接的方式在一个页
2023-04-06
网站一键打包app软件
网站一键打包App软件是一种非常方便的工具,可以帮助开发者将他们的网站快速转换为移动应用程序。这种工具能够自动将网站的内容转换为移动应用程序,并且可以适应不同的移动设备。下面我们来详细介绍一下网站一键打包App软件的原理和使用方法。一、网站一键打包App软
2023-04-06
rp打包成app
打包是将多个文件或者文件夹压缩成一个文件的过程,以便于传输、备份或者存储。在互联网领域,我们通常将应用程序打包成一个安装包(也叫做安装程序),以便于用户下载、安装和使用。在这篇文章中,我们将讨论如何将RP(R语言)程序打包成一个APP(应用程序),以便于用
2023-04-06
ios应用推荐
iOS系统是目前全球使用最广泛的移动操作系统之一,其应用程序也是非常丰富和多样化的。以下是一些值得推荐的iOS应用程序,它们涵盖了不同的领域和功能。1. EvernoteEvernote是一款非常流行的笔记应用程序,它可以让用户轻松地创建、组织和分享笔记。
2023-04-06
discuzapp打包
Discuz!App是一款基于Discuz!论坛体系开发的移动应用程序,它可以将Discuz!论坛的功能完美地移植到移动端,让用户可以在手机上方便地访问和使用Discuz!论坛。Discuz!App的打包过程可以分为以下几个步骤:1.环境搭建在进行Disc
2023-04-06
ios现有项目打包成sdk
将iOS现有项目打包成SDK可以方便其他开发者在自己的项目中调用该SDK,进而减少重复开发的时间和成本。本文将介绍如何将iOS现有项目打包成SDK。首先,我们需要在Xcode中创建一个新的“Framework”项目,选择iOS的“Cocoa Touch F
2023-04-06
php打包
PHP打包是一种将PHP应用程序打包成一个可执行文件的技术,它可以将所有的PHP代码和相关的资源文件打包在一起,形成一个独立的应用程序,无需依赖其他的环境和组件。PHP打包的原理是将PHP解释器和应用程序代码打包在一起,形成一个独立的可执行文件。这个文件可
2023-04-06